Apr 19, 2006 · Publix shareholders approved a 5-for-1 split of the company's stock Tuesday during their annual meeting in Lakeland. The split, Publix's first since 1992, will become effective July 1, when the ... Who is the transfer agent for Publix? Publix is its own internal transfer agent. All stock requests and transactions must be handled through Publix stockholder services .

Choosing direct deposit of dividends eliminates the need for paper checks and envelopes, and supports Publix’s continued sustainability efforts.Here are a few facts about our company. We were founded in 1930 in Winter Haven, Florida, by George W. Jenkins. In corporate America, long waits, frustrating automated systems and...Mail the completed 2023 Proxy Card to Publix stockholder services at P. O. Box 32040, Lakeland, FL 33802-2040. Publix stockholder services must receive the card prior to the Annual Meeting on April 18, 2023, to be accepted.
